A thin film of Ytrria-Stabilized Zirconia has been deposited on a ferritic stainless steel by Pulsed Laser Deposition (PLD) at laboratory facilities of Center For Science and Technology of Advanced Materials-BATAN. The thin film was deposited with the chamber pressure range of 200 mTorr to 225 mTorr, substrate temperature at room temperature, and 30x1000 shots of pulsed-laser with 10 Hz of frequency. Afterward, the sample was analyzed using Optical Microscope (OM), X-Ray Diffractometer (XRD), Raman Spectrometer and Atomic Force Microscope (AFM). As for comparison analysis, the sample was annealed at 800oC then characterized using the same methods. The result of analyses with visually and using OM then AFM showed that the thin film of YSZ was deposited on the surface of the substrate. The characterization of the crystal structure of the sample by using XRD showed that the crystallinity degree of thin film with the substrate both with and without annealing was still low. Raman spectroscopy characterization showed that the bond and phase of YSZ deposition with the substrate at room temperature were not clearly formed. Whereas the sample was annealed resulted peak at 550 cm-1, which is showed that the thin film was still amorphous. Human Development Index is a measure of human development achievement based on a number of basic components from quality of life. Cluster analysis is a technique used to categorize objects into different groups from another groups. The purpose of this research is to classify districts/cities based on indicators of Human Development Index (HDI) with the hierarchic method in Banten Province. This research was conducted to determine the characteristics of each group based on HDI indicators in Banten Province. The data used is secondary data with the population are all regencies/cities in Banten Province which includes Tangerang City, South Tangerang City, Serang Regency, Pandeglang Regency, Lebak Regency, Tangerang Regency, Cilegon City and Serang City. Cluster analysis was carried out using single linkage, average linkage, and complete linkage methods. The results of the study obtained 2 clusters in each of these methods with different characteristics. The first cluster is a cluster with characteristics of District, while the second cluster is a cluster with characteristics of City. The conclusion from this research is that the characteristics of each first cluster have a lower average value than the second cluster
